1941 brick 1.5 story home is in the sought-after Comstock Park neighborhood on the south hill of Spokane. It has preserved wood floors that add to the charm and character of the house. The main floor features two bedrooms with a full bath, a formal dining room, a formal living room, and a kitchen that is close to the original design. The second level of the house includes two bedrooms and a powder room. The basement is large, clean, and unfinished, offering plenty of storage space or potential for customization. A one-car detached garage provides a safe space for your car or additional storage options. A beautiful weeping birch tree in the front yard adds to the home's appeal and offers natural shade in the summer months.
